## Artifact Signing — Inventory Reconciliation Job

The nightly reconciliation job for Stockline now signs its output manifests before upload. Unsigned manifests are rejected by the Ledgerbox ingest as of build 412. Two mismatches last week traced to a stale key on the runner pool; rotated Tuesday. Action for sync: confirm all runners pull the current key at job start. The active signing key for the reconciliation pipeline is as follows.

signing key of yafop-taguf = bky3_Kre

Onboarding note — Pylonet websocket reconnect bug. Clients on flaky links sometimes double-reconnect, leaving ghost sessions that hold presence locks. If paged, drain the affected gateway node and let the session reaper clear locks (takes ~4 minutes). Do not restart the whole cluster. To access the reaper's admin shell you must unseal its credentials store, which requires the standing recovery passphrase noted below.

vault phrase of kajef-tafog = wenox-briix

Ticket: Slimmed image breaks runtime on Pellarc build agents.

Repro steps:
1. Build the hollowed image with the strip-layers profile enabled.
2. Push to the staging registry and deploy to the canary pool.
3. Container exits with a missing shared-library error within ten seconds.

Expected: parity with the full image. Actual: crash loop. Suspect the trim step removes the resolver libs. To pull the failing image from the staging registry, authenticate with the token below.

session JWT of tawip-kajog = eyJhbGciOiJIUzI1NiIsInR5cCI6IkpXVCJ9.eyJzdWIiOiI2dKYGGIn0.afsnASii

Starting with this release, the Fluxgate platform enforces stricter canary gating for all third-party plugins. Plugins must now pass the error-budget check (under 0.5% failure rate over 15 minutes) and the latency regression check before promotion to full rollout. Plugins failing either gate will be automatically rolled back, and authors will see a gating report in the Fluxgate console. Please review your health endpoints before publishing. Questions about gating criteria should be directed to the release steward named below.

signatory, yahog-badug: Quenix Ulaael